Why Reduce Cholesterol?

Having too much LDL (low-density lipoprotein) cholesterol in our blood can cause a range of health issues, from stroke and heart attacks to diabetes and gallstones.

1. Supplement With Citrus Bergamot.

Citrus bergamot, a fruit native to the Calabria region of Italy, has been found to be effective in lowering cholesterol levels. 

The unique composition of flavonoids present in its extract works together to inhibit the enzyme HMG-CoA reductase. 

By inhibiting this enzyme, citrus bergamot helps reduce the synthesis of cholesterol.

2. Start Exercising Regularly.

Exercise is a great way to get your heart rate up and reduce bad cholesterol levels while increasing the good kind.

3. Eat more Fiber-Rich Foods

Foods like oatmeal, fruits, and vegetables will help lower LDL cholesterol levels naturally. 

4. Cut Down On Saturated Fats

Cut down on saturated fats like butter and margarine. Try using olive oil or other healthier cooking oils for a tasty alternative.

5. Try To Reduce Stress Levels In Your Life

Stress can impact not only our overall health, but it can impact our cholesterol levels as well.

In incorporating stress reduction or recovery practices like a solid amount of sleep, meditation, a calming hot shower before bed, and more, you can work towards reducing your stress levels and lowering your bad cholesterol levels.
